Output 34b53f52d690738cecf4f776eddb45581c4329c0ad97f489bf3f1db507700ab6:59

value
103044806
script pubkey
OP_HASH160 OP_PUSHBYTES_20 583b590a732d99566822b2b494ad8ef6108cf123 OP_EQUAL
address
39jYUyzGLNPowHHKAdsKJ8mejCsKTLave8
transaction
34b53f52d690738cecf4f776eddb45581c4329c0ad97f489bf3f1db507700ab6
spent
true